Stepping into Fiero Caffe feels like finding a quiet corner of Italy tucked into the heart of San Mateo. Nestled just off the bustling El Camino Real, this inviting cafe provides a calm, unhurried refuge where the pace slows just enough to savor small joys—whether that’s the warmth of a freshly pulled espresso or the gentle rhythm of conversation drifting across the room.
The atmosphere here balances casual comfort with thoughtful care. Natural light filters through large windows, illuminating simple wooden tables where neighbors and visitors alike settle in, linger, and watch as skilled hands prepare each meal with attentive quietude. It’s the kind of place where the hum of kitchen activity—the flicker of flames beneath a pan, the rhythmic spreading of a sauce—feels alive but never intrusive.
Food at Fiero Caffe unfolds as a quietly authentic experience, rooted in Italian homestyle cooking but with touches that reveal subtle creativity. You might find yourself drawn to something hearty like a savory omelet that marries smoky salmon with creamy goat cheese or tempted by a plate of pasta that speaks of slow, careful preparation—rich, full-flavored, and elegantly simple. Fresh, vibrant salads or warm, comforting paninis accompany the coffee pours, ranging from a robust cortado to a delicately layered macchiato, each crafted to complement the food and moment effortlessly.
The welcoming feel extends beyond the menu. Whether lingering on the front porch during a calm morning or sharing a table near the kitchen counter, there’s an openness here—a sense that the space was made to be shared, explored, and returned to. It’s the kind of local spot that quietly earns trust, where you discover new favorites with each visit and where the genuine care behind every detail invites you to slow down and settle in.

Charming Italian cafe near downtown San Mateo. Tucked away next to a bus stop on the busy El Camino Real, it’s a nice reprieve from the street traffic where you can enjoy a good cup of coffee with solid Italian food. Street parking is very hard to find, but there’s a paid parking lot across the street.

Fiero Cafe is a great spot for a casual but satisfying meal. The pasta here is authentic and delicious — the bolognese especially stands out, rich and full of flavor. Portions are just right, and you can tell the ingredients are fresh. They also serve omelets, which make a nice lighter option if you’re not in the mood for pasta. Overall, a cozy place with tasty, well-made dishes that feel genuinely Italian.
